The salary statistics of web developers in the industry sector of professional, scientific, and technical services are shown in Table 1. In Table 2 we compare web developers salaries in different industries within the professional, scientific, and technical services sector.
|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
|---|---|
| 10th Percentile Wage | $37,810 |
| 25th Percentile Wage | $49,850 |
| 50th Percentile Wage | $68,100 |
| 75th Percentile Wage | $93,410 |
| 90th Percentile Wage | $122,280 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for web developers in the industry sector of professional, scientific, and technical services. The salaries are shown in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) web developers is $122,280. The median annual salary (50th percentile) is $68,100.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ent paid web developers is $37,810.
The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of web developers in the industry sector of professional, scientific, and technical services from 2012 to 2018.
| Year | Median Salary | Yearly Growth | 6-Year Growth |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2018 | $68,100 | 0.70% | 6.43% |
| 2017 | $67,620 | 2.25% | - |
| 2016 | $66,100 | 0.26% | - |
| 2015 | $65,930 | 3.23% | - |
| 2014 | $63,800 | -0.66% | - |
| 2013 | $64,220 | 0.78% | - |
| 2012 | $63,720 | - | - |
Data source: The national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) in 2018 and published in April 2019 [1].
